|
Fair Value Measurements (Details) - Schedule of changes in the fair value of Level 3 warrant liabilities - USD ($)
|3 Months Ended
|6 Months Ended
|
Oct. 31, 2021
|
Jul. 31, 2021
|
Apr. 30, 2021
|Schedule of changes in the fair value of Level 3 warrant liabilities [Abstract]
|Fair value beginning
|$ 5,906,250
|$ 2,668,750
|Initial measurement on January 26, 2021 (inclusive of the over-allotment)
|3,412,500
|Change in fair value
|2,187,500
|3,237,500
|(743,750)
|Fair value Ending
|$ 8,093,750
|$ 5,906,250
|$ 2,668,750
|X
- Definition
+ References
Change in fair value.
+ Details
No definition available.
|X
- Definition
+ References
Fair value of net assets liability warrants.
+ Details
No definition available.
|X
- Definition
+ References
Fair value of initial measurement.
+ Details
No definition available.
|X
- References
+ Details
No definition available.